At more than 6,500 acres, Port Colorado is the new global enterprise center for commerce, innovation, and culture in Colorado with sustainability at its core. Along Metro Denver’s eastern I-70 corridor, with proximity to Denver International Airport and adjacent to Colorado Air and Space Port, the project’s location offers unprecedented multi-modal connectivity. Plus, Port Colorado is an Xcel Energy Certified Mega-site.
Access: Immediate to I-70 via existing interchange at Manila Rd and future at Quail Run Rd, immediate to Union Pacific Main Line, adjacent to runways at CASP
Utilities: Ample electric power and natural gas, onsite wells for water drilled, sewer being designed with septic usage, lit or dark fiber, roads to be constructed with each project
Zoning: I-2 (industrial district), AD (airport district)
Features: Xcel Energy certified site, in Foreign Trade Zone 123, with access to top tech talent in the region

Located immediately south of Denver International Airport (DEN), the third busiest airport in the world, JAG Logistics provides the closest and most direct access to the airport cargo tarmac of any current or future business park in the area.
Encompassing approximately 260 acres of commercial and industrial zoned land, JAG Logistics Center @ DEN is developed, owned, and managed by JAGreen (JAG), a family-owned and operated business with extensive expertise in airport-adjacent development.
Access: Highway, toll highway, 1.5 miles to E-470, 5 miles to future Aerotropolis Pkwy & I-70 interchange
Utilities: To site served by municipal water/sewer, Xcel Energy, multiple fiber providers
Zoning: AD (airport district)
Features: Xcel Certified Site, Opportunity Zone, Enterprise Zone and Foreign Trade Zone, Column-free buildings, mezzanine offices with mountain views, cross dock buildings, on-site trailer parking, outdoor storage available

Learn MoreFitz500 is located across the street from the Anschutz Medical Campus, home to the University of Colorado, UC Health, Children’s Hospital of Colorado, and the new Veteran’s Administration Hospital. Together, these make up the campus- the largest academic health center in the Rocky Mountain region. Fitz500 includes 8 stories with 30,000 SF floorplates, which is a Class A office building with customized workspace.
Address: 13500 E. Colfax Ave., Aurora, CO 80045
Access: Less than a quarter mile from a light rail station, multiple bus lines, and I-225
Zoning: MU-FB (mixed-use)
Features: State-of-the-art HVAC and building systems, touchless technology, open-air spaces, expansive lobbies, parking structure

The Colorado Air + Space Port has 3,349 acres of land, Colorado Air and Space Port houses one of the largest general-aviation airports in the United States and is surrounded by 7,000 additional acres of non-residential, master-planned industrial complexes with access to heavy rail and highways.
Colorado Air and Space Port is a broad-based, statewide economic development initiative that will sustain and accelerate Colorado’s world-class aerospace industry.
Address: 5200 Front Range Parkway, Watkins, CO 80137
Access: Highway
Utilities: On-Site
Zoning: Unincorporated Adams County
Features: Mission Control Center (MCC), Suborbital point-to-point transportation (PTP), The suborbital RLV remote sensing market is the potential use of suborbital RLVs for the acquisition of imagery of the Earth and Earth systems for commercial, civil government, or military applications (imagery intelligence, or IMINT).
